Output 1fd18be96ed8b7b60317741c20645585f61a789e812d1e8180fa5cb91c1848ae:44

value
522614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ab00c47fd6f37e0fb8cc18cfd2b54c39a33f2da6 OP_EQUAL
address
3HHCPgKuBM91ver4LQxmADnjxmopYM6E8C
transaction
1fd18be96ed8b7b60317741c20645585f61a789e812d1e8180fa5cb91c1848ae
spent
true